About 03 Numbers
Many organizations adopt 03 numbers instead of the more expensive 08 numbers. As an example, many public sector bodies have transitioned from 0845 numbers to 0345. The cost of calls is the same as calls to geographic numbers (01 or 02). Call charges depend on the time of the day, and most providers provide call packages that permit calls free of charge at specific times of the day. Mobile call costs differ depending on the chosen calling plan. Typically, these calls are incorporated in free call packages.
